cmd/compile: restore zero-copy string->[]byte optimization
This CL implements the remainder of the zero-copy string->[]byte conversion optimization initially attempted in go.dev/cl/520395, but fixes the tracking of mutations due to ODEREF/ODOTPTR assignments, and adds more comprehensive tests that I should have included originally. However, this CL also keeps it behind the -d=zerocopy flag. The next CL will enable it by default (for easier rollback). Updates #2205.
